Well, my initial instinct is to begin panic. Today against Aston Villa we didn’t have ideas, we didn’t go after that extra inch to get the ball and we had too many individual efforts that fell short. But the worst part for me is that Curbishley had no idea what to do. In fact, his substitution of Kepa instead of Zamora was our deathnell. Harewood came on to do what I thought he’d do if he had started. Problem was he needed Kepa, the only one making any threat to the goal, with him. He put Matty on to create some crosses and took the one man off that could take advantage of them. Both Harewood and Matty were good subs but we lost some of that gain without Kepa to take advantage. Zamora worked hard, he always does, but he created nothing. If Alan doesn’t know what to do we are in trouble. He doesn’t have any idea and that, ultimately, is why we have to be in the most danger we have been in. Losing Upson is just fate giving us a kick. What are the odds we lose the two defenders brought in to build a foundation on in their debuts. I won’t give up, but I am more concerned now than I have been. Our leader doesn’t pick a team to attack and win. Until he does, we won’t win.
